Blood pressure during routine activity, stress, and feeding in black racer snakes (Coluber constrictor).

Abstract

The pressor response to normal daily behaviors and acute stress was studied in black racer snakes (Coluber constrictor) at 30 degrees C. In addition, hematological changes during the stress response were assessed. Mean nighttime systemic arterial blood pressure (SABP) in undisturbed snakes was lower than daytime pressure (26 +/- 3 vs. 32 +/- 9 mmHg, P < 0.001). When snakes were fed mice, SABP increased 3.5- to 4-fold and heart rate increased approximately 3-fold above resting values within approximately 30 s (peak SABP, 99 +/- 18 mmHg; peak heart rate, 99 +/- 12 beats/min). Killing and ingesting the mice required 6-15 min, during which time mean SABP and heart rate were 84 +/- 16 mmHg and 92 +/- 12 beats/min. Pulmonary blood pressure also increased but remained 40-50 mmHg lower than SABP. During stress elicited by tapping the snakes for 5-8 min, heart rate was 94 +/- 6 beats/min but SABP averaged only 44 +/- 11 mmHg. Plasma norepinephrine and epinephrine increased 51- and 26-fold. Plasma glucose increased 58%, hematocrit increased 19%, and plasma volume decreased 19%. It is concluded that blood pressure is markedly affected by behavior and that the sympathetic nervous system appears to play a key role.

在30摄氏度的条件下,对黑游蛇(Coluber constrictor)对正常日常行为和急性应激的升压反应进行了研究。此外,还评估了应激反应期间的血液学变化。未受干扰的蛇夜间平均全身动脉血压(SABP)低于白天血压(26±3对32±9 mmHg,P<0.001)。当给蛇喂食小鼠时,SABP在约30秒内增加3.5至4倍,心率比静息值增加约3倍(SABP峰值,99±18 mmHg;心率峰值,99±12次/分钟)。杀死并吞食小鼠需要6至15分钟,在此期间平均SABP和心率分别为84±16 mmHg和92±12次/分钟。肺血压也升高,但仍比SABP低40至50 mmHg。在轻拍蛇5至8分钟引发的应激期间,心率为94±6次/分钟,但SABP平均仅为44±11 mmHg。血浆去甲肾上腺素和肾上腺素分别增加51倍和26倍。血浆葡萄糖增加58%,血细胞比容增加19%,血浆量减少19%。得出的结论是,血压受行为的显著影响,并且交感神经系统似乎起着关键作用。
